Public perceptions about human-bear conflicts and potential solutions in the four countries sharing the same population.

2017
We used structured survey to analyze public perceptions about human-bear conflicts and about potential solutions to human bear conflict on a randomly selected sample of inhabitants of bear areas in Italy, Austria, Slovenia and Croatia. Following a data quality screening, 2306 questionnaires were included in the analysis.
